Cypress Semiconductor Corp CY7C09349AV-12AC
- Part Number:
- CY7C09349AV-12AC
- Manufacturer:
- Cypress Semiconductor Corp
- Ventron No:
- 3241131-CY7C09349AV-12AC
- Description:
- IC SRAM 72KBIT 12NS 100TQFP
- Datasheet:
- CY7C09349,59AV

- MountSurface Mount
- Mounting TypeSurface Mount
- Package / Case100-LQFP
- Number of Pins100
- Operating Temperature0°C~70°C TA
- PackagingTray
- Published2000
- JESD-609 Codee0
- Part StatusObsolete
- Moisture Sensitivity Level (MSL)3 (168 Hours)
- Number of Terminations100
- ECCN CodeEAR99
- Terminal FinishTIN LEAD
- TechnologySRAM - Dual Port, Synchronous
- Voltage - Supply3V~3.6V
- Terminal PositionQUAD
- Peak Reflow Temperature (Cel)240
- Number of Functions1
- Supply Voltage3.3V
- Terminal Pitch0.5mm
- Reach Compliance Codeunknown
- Time@Peak Reflow Temperature-Max (s)30
- Base Part NumberCY7C09349
- Pin Count100
- Qualification StatusNot Qualified
- Operating Supply Voltage3.3V
- Supply Voltage-Max (Vsup)3.6V
- Supply Voltage-Min (Vsup)3V
- Memory Size72Kb 4K x 18
- Number of Ports2
- Nominal Supply Current180mA
- Memory TypeVolatile
- Clock Frequency50MHz
- Access Time12ns
- Memory FormatSRAM
- Memory InterfaceParallel
- Organization4KX18
- Output Characteristics3-STATE
- Memory Width18
- Address Bus Width12b
- Density72 kb
- Standby Current-Max0.0005A
- I/O TypeCOMMON
- Sync/AsyncSynchronous
- Word Size18b
- Standby Voltage-Min3V
- Height Seated (Max)1.6mm
- Length14mm
- RoHS StatusNon-RoHS Compliant
- Lead FreeContains Lead
